Meet Our ReaCH 2025 Scholars!

Updated: Sep 13

RCH 22 Foundation is so proud to introduce our ReaCH 2025 college scholarship recipients. Our mission includes meaningful support for young people of great promise who work hard, care much, and who seek a degree to help them make the most of their gifts.

Meet our 2025 recipients:


Grace Keeshan
Grace Keeshan
Hi there, my name is Grace Keeshan and I am studying Sociology with a Spanish minor at DePaul University in Chicago. In March of 2023, my mom was diagnosed with amyotrophic lateral sclerosis, or ALS. As the disease has progressed, my family has had to navigate and adapt to numerous changes. Among these changes have been having to move houses, transferring schools, and overall having to be more conservative with finances. Despite these circumstances, my mom continues to be a light and source of inspiration and joy for me and my family. To hear that I would be selected as a recipient of the ReaCH 2025 scholarship, I was overjoyed and so grateful. Being awarded this scholarship has provided me with meaningful support, and has decreased the burden of the student loan debt I must pay toward my education. I am incredibly grateful to the Hodor family for their generosity and support, which will forever have an impact on my education, my life, and the lives of my family. 

Alice Grzynkowicz
Alice Grzynkowicz
My name is Alice Grzynkowicz. When I was eight, my family lost an incredibly important person. A mother, daughter, wife, sister, and friend. Learning to live without her was the hardest thing I have done. However, I moved forward, with her as my motivation to succeed. In high school, I turned this motivation into action. I joined organizations from sports to student council and so much more. When it came time to apply for college, I immediately dove into the process and found the perfect school for me, the University of Missouri- Columbia. With goals to become a physical therapist, I chose to major in Nutrition and Exercise Physiology. When I learned I was accepted to the school, my focus switched to decreasing costs as much as possible. Even with the money given to me through the school, it was going to be expensive. I began applying to scholarships left and right, looking for anything that would help. This scholarship will play an important role in decreasing the financial burden that is paying for post-high school education. I am so incredibly grateful to the RCH 22 Foundation for awarding me this scholarship and investing in my future.
